Mercedes Moné To WWE No Longer In Cards?

Rumored return for former Sasha Banks evaporates, could appear elsewhere 'imminently.'

Mercedes Mone
AEW

WWE fans hoping to see Sasha Banks back in the fold in time for Royal Rumble and WrestleMania season are apparently going to have to wait longer.

Fightful Select reports that talks between the sports entertainment juggernaut and Mercedes Moné "fell apart," according to WWE sources. The two sides had been discussing a return to the company, but sources told Fightful Friday that they are "no longer in active negotiations" about bringing Mercedes back.

Reportedly, Moné and WWE had been engaged in a friendly dialogue, but those conversations didn't progress, and the company walked. A WWE source believes Moné could end up appearing in another promotion "imminently" without stating where to superstar free agent could land. AEW's World's End PPV is set for Saturday night, while NJPW's Wrestle Kingdom takes place next week, and TNA Wrestling's Hard to Kill PPV is shortly after that.

The collapsed WWE talks come on the heels of several perceived social media teases, including Moné Instagram stories with WWE references and a Christmas Eve X post that had everyone seeing "Triple H."

The former Sasha Banks famously walked out of WWE in May 2022 alongside fellow then-WWE Women's Tag Team Champion Naomi, relinquishing their titles. They were eventually released, with Mercedes turning up in New Japan and defeating Kairi Sane for the IWGP Women's Championship. In May 2023, she severely injured her ankle at NJPW's Resurgence in the finals to crown the inaugural Strong Women's Champion. She has not wrestled since.

Moné turned up at AEW's All In PPV this summer. Fightful indicated there was a working plan for her to come to All Elite, but by early December, those plans hadn't come to fruition. Reportedly, all options outside WWE were back on the table as of mid-December.
